Why Your Energy Bills Keep Rising
Most facilities are unaware of how much energy and money is slipping away every day. These are the most common findings in our audits:
⚡ Load Imbalance & Harmonic Distortion
Unbalanced loads and harmonics silently damage equipment and inflate energy bills. Most facilities don't know it's happening until an audit reveals it.
🔧 Ageing & Inefficient Equipment
Older motors, transformers, and HVAC systems operate well below rated efficiency — consuming 20–30% more energy than necessary every day.
📉 Poor Power Factor
A low power factor means paying for energy you're not using — while attracting additional utility penalty charges on your regular bill.
💨 Compressed Air & Steam Losses
Leaks and inefficiencies in compressed air and steam systems are among the highest-cost energy drains in industrial facilities.
❄️ HVAC Overconsumption
Poorly maintained or oversized HVAC systems can account for 30–50% of a building's total energy consumption unnecessarily.
📊 No Baseline Monitoring
Without proper energy monitoring, you can't identify waste, benchmark performance, or prove compliance to regulators or stakeholders.

Choose the Right Audit for Your Facility
We offer three levels of energy audit depending on your facility size, objectives, and investment readiness.
Preliminary Energy Audit
A high-level assessment to identify the largest energy savings opportunities. Ideal for initial benchmarking, compliance screening, or budget planning.
✔ Best for: First-time audits, smaller facilities
Detailed Energy Audit
Comprehensive instrument-based evaluation of all energy systems. Includes power quality analysis, motor efficiency assessment, and ROI-backed recommendations.
✔ Best for: Manufacturing, healthcare, commercial buildings
Investment Grade Audit
The most rigorous audit — for facilities planning capital investments or performance contracting. Includes detailed engineering analysis and financial modelling.
✔ Best for: Large industrial, ESG & ISO reporting
Our 5-Step Energy Audit Methodology
A structured, engineering-based framework — ensuring accuracy, transparency, and actionable findings at every step.
Data Collection & Energy Bill Analysis
We begin by reviewing 12 months of historical energy bills, load profiles, demand patterns, and tariff structures to establish a performance baseline and identify cost anomalies before visiting site.
Site Inspection & System Assessment
Our certified auditors conduct a thorough physical inspection of all energy systems — transformers, electrical panels, motors, HVAC systems, compressors, DG sets, lighting, and compressed air lines.
Instrument-Based Measurements
We don't estimate — we measure. All data is captured using advanced calibrated instruments for factual accuracy.
Energy Loss & Power Quality Analysis
All collected data is analyzed to identify and quantify load imbalance, harmonic distortion, motor efficiency gaps, transformer losses, and power factor issues — each mapped to its financial impact.
ROI-Backed Recommendations & Audit Report
You receive a compliance-ready audit report with prioritized recommendations, financial justification for each action, payback period, and an implementation roadmap — not a generic list of suggestions.

Is an Energy Audit mandatory for our facility?
It is mandatory for designated consumers under BEE guidelines. Many industries also conduct audits voluntarily to reduce costs and meet ESG & ISO 50001 commitments.

What information should we prepare before the audit?
Energy bills for the last 12 months, plant layouts, equipment list, operational schedules, and any existing KPIs or compliance documentation you have available.
